The Salsa measures about 3.25" and its circumference is around 2". That being said, it's not very suitable for vaginal or anal insertion. It doesn't get very far in (making it hard to stimulate the spots people like) and once it's in, it may be hard to get back out. The size is perfect for its function. But for those who want more stimulation of deeper parts (penetration), this may not be the toy for you.
The design of the Salsa is different from the Tango. Instead of having a lipstick head like the Tango, it has a pointed tip like a standard bullet. The tip isn't painful by any means. The Salsa is also completely seamless and plain-looking. The eye just goes over it and no one thinks twice. I've left mine out a few times. The design allows me to hold it differently without it affecting the stimulation it delivers. The toy is very easy to hide, which can also make it easy to lose, so be careful! I took mine in my carry-on on a trip and the TSA thought nothing of it, so it can travel friendly.
